In this video I tested a bunch of items at 7-Eleven, from cold noodle to Bento box to sushi to cream filled bun to some of the most unique ice cream I've ever tested. 7-Eleven is the biggest convenience store chain in China and they are really good at making the life of locals "convenient", so that means 7-eleven has main food offering specific to China. I've tested the food and Family Mart and Lawson, and today, we are going to see how 7-Eleven stacks up against its competitors. I started out with a peachy soda water (元氣森林白桃味氣泡水 CNY5.5), light peach flavor and really refreshing. Then I tried the 10 flavor sushi set (Gunkan-maki) 十味軍艦捲 CNY16.8, 10 different flavors of rice roll. All fairly quality and my favorite is the one with imitation crab. Next is the Taiwanese cold sesame noodle 台式麻醬涼麵 CNY10.8. This one is very good. Chewy bouncy noodle, and fragrant sesame sauce. Must-try in the summer. Then I tasted the Egg cheese ham sandwich CNY12.8. Quite tasty with creamy egg and flavorful danish toast. I like it a lot. Moving on to the hot items, the red braised beef over rice 紅燒牛腩飯 CNY16.8 was very nice. Good amount of beef, very tender and flavorful, but it's a bit too sweet for me. The rice was good for microwave food and the side dishes were pretty good, especially the egg stir-fried with tomato. I also wanted to try the Cantonese rice roll 双醬腸粉 CNY10.8 from 7-eleven because I haven't seen it in other convenience store. It was just rice noodle roll with 2 sauce pack. But it was really tasty. The rice noodle was soft slippery but a bit chewy. The sauces were amazing as well. Deep oyster sauce flavor combined with creamy nutty sesame sauce. Top notch! For desserts, I tried the beach crisps 黃桃脆片CNY6.9. Good quality dried peach crisps. Nothing special tho. The green tea bun 抹茶火山包 CNY8 on the other hand, was exceptional. Soft fluffy bun with Mocha cream in side. It's like eating a soft pillow filled with creamy mocha cloud. Highly recommended. I also tried the Ovaltine pancake 阿華甜班戟 CNY11, soft chewy skin with creamy smooth cream and a big pieces of banana inside. I'm not a big fan of banana based desserts, but I've got to say this one is pretty good. For ice cream, I tried one of ice cream flavor that had gain tremendous amount of fans recently. It's the big squid and milk flavor from 李大橘 (非吃不可大魷魚, CNY8). This one truly knock my socks off. Strangely delicious. I don't know why but it somehow hits all the right spot for me. I really really love it. You can taste the dried squid flavor, a little salty, oceany, umami, and a bit of chewy with chucks of squid inside. Pairing it with creamy milky ice cream. OMG, this is got to be one of my favor ice cream in the world. Overall it was a very satisfying experience. I can't wait for 2nd round of convenience store tour.
